NEW DELHI: With the grant of permission to the National Institute for Visually Handicapped in Dehradun to start its own radio station, the number of Community Radio Stations has gone up to 66 in the country.

The first CRS being set up specifically for the visually handicapped, the station is expected to be operational within three months. The Letter of Intent by the Information and Broadcasting Ministry had been issued to the Institute after recommendations of the Inter Ministerial Committee and seeking requisite clearances from various Ministries....

MUMBAI: On December 31, 2009, the WorldSpace satellite radio broadcast service will be terminated for all customers serviced from India, according to an announcement posted on the company website.

This action is an outgrowth of the financial difficulties facing WorldSpace India’s parent company, WorldSpace, Inc., which has been under bankruptcy protection since October 2008, the announcement says.

WorldSpace is present in over 130 countries globally, and has already been in the process of closing down its operations in most other countries....

MUMBAI: Music major T-Series has entered into a strategic alliance with Reliance Entertainment’s Big Music to handle distribution for the latter's catalogue.

Industry sources mention that the labels have entered into a minimum guarantee agreement, with T-Series acquiring the content and exploiting it till recovery and later the labels would share profits....

MUMBAI: The Haflong station of All India Radio took a major leap on 1 February 2010 with its first ever live outdoor broadcast - a running commentary of the Busu Dima fest, the biggest local festival of the region.

The ground event is being celebrated in the main public field at Haflong, known as Lal Field.  Haflong, which literally means the 'White Ants Hillock', is the headquarters of the North Cachar Hills district in Assam. It also serves as a hill resort to many tourists....
